TRI-LEVELCONTEXT MAKING MODEL The tri-level setting making model accept a piece of creating setting from assembled data depending upon the sort and inspiration driving organization space. For guaranteeing nature of organization (QoS) in various spaces, the proposed setting making model is advantage masterminded and isolated into three levels. The underlying advance is data obtainment in which data evaluated from the sensor is accumulated and adjusted. The second step is the information getting ready. In this movement, the information engine gives legitimate breaking point regards as demonstrated by sensor characteristics, and the accumulated data is taken care of into information which is low-level setting. The last progress is setting making. The purpose of this movement is to create the situation careful or setting careful information in perspective of the learning engine. This engine changes the information into irregular state settings depending upon the organization compose. Likewise, in this movement, the IMS requires an appropriate customer action according to each delivered setting. For example of the setting making process, if a gas data and a temperature data are accumulated in the underlying advance, the proposed setting model chooses if the air quality is fresh, immediate or poor as demonstrated by the point of confinement a motivating force in second step. The low-level setting related to the temperature is moreover made plans to be high, low or normal. In the last propel, the strange state setting is delivered in light of the learning engine to see whether it is a fire condition where gas is recognized and temperature is rising, or a ventilationrequiring situation due to dirtied air. The data engine picks the most legitimate condition in light of setting careful information that is at first learned and changes heaps of the organization spaces. VII.
